Through a Childs Eye - A Poem by Asma Bux (C)
Under my bed
Where I was told to hide
I watch as the light
Dies in my mother’s eyes
The pain he writes
Across her face
Seems to be
permanent now days
She thrashes and cries
Tears glisten her face
But he could care less
For tonight is his success
I wanted to scream
At him to stop
But the fear crippled me
And I could not
I could not help but wonder
What our home would be,
If he was not here
And were set free
